Average Life-span of Dental Implants



When taking into consideration dental implants, one of the crucial inquiries is their lifespan. Normally, you can anticipate dental implants to last anywhere from 10 to 15 years, and lots of even last a lifetime with proper treatment. Unlike natural teeth, implants don't suffer from decay, which adds to their durability.

Nonetheless, it's essential to preserve good oral health and stay up to date with regular dental visits to ensure they continue to be in good condition.

The titanium blog post that integrates with your jawbone is extremely sturdy, supplying a strong structure for the dental implant crown. Since the products made use of in oral implants are designed to endure daily damage, you won't have to bother with them damaging or coming to be harmed like natural teeth.

That stated, private variables such as your total health, lifestyle, and oral hygiene practices can influence how much time your implants last. If you smoke or have specific clinical conditions, you may experience a much shorter lifespan.

Key Variables Affecting Durability



Numerous key elements can significantly affect the longevity of your dental implants. First, the high quality of the implant itself plays an essential duty. Top notch products and advanced modern technology have a tendency to yield far better outcomes and durability.



Next off, the skill of your oral doctor is essential. A seasoned and competent specialist can position your implants correctly, decreasing complications that can arise in the future.

Your total dental wellness is one more vital variable. If you have gum illness or other oral issues, it can threaten the security of your implants. Preserving a healthy and balanced lifestyle, consisting of a balanced diet plan and preventing smoking cigarettes, helps advertise recovery and durability.

Additionally, your body's capacity to recover and integrate the dental implant influences its life-span. Individual variables like age, clinical problems, and drugs can influence this process.

Lastly, your bite and exactly how you utilize your teeth can affect the durability of the implants. Too much grinding or clinching can result in early wear.
